Abstract: Images of an object may be captured by cameras located at fixed locations in space as the object travels through the cameras' fields of view. A three-dimensional model of the object may be determined using the images. A portion of the object that has been damaged may be identified based on the three-dimensional model and the images. A damage map of the object illustrating the portion of the object that has been damaged may be generated.

Abstract: Various embodiments of the present invention relate generally to systems and methods for analyzing and manipulating images and video. In particular, a multi-view interactive digital media representation (MVIDMR) of a person can be generated from live images of a person captured from a hand-held camera. Using the image data from the live images, a skeleton of the person and a boundary between the person and a background can be determined from different viewing angles and across multiple images. Using the skeleton and the boundary data, effects can be added to the person, such as wings. The effects can change from image to image to account for the different viewing angles of the person captured in each image.
